Two Vikings sign to play at next level

By AccessWDUN

RABBITTOWN — East Hall had two seniors sign Letters of Intent Thursday at the school to play sports at the collegiate level.

James Stoudenmire signed with Brewton-Parker College in Mt. Vernon to wrestle for the Barons. Austin Brock signed with Shorter University and will play football.

Stoudenmire lettered in football and wrestling for the Vikings but on the mat he was a three-time State Qualifier, a two-time Area Runner-up, one pinned down one Area Championship, and finished as the Class AAA state runner-up at 132-pounds in 2017. He set a senior season record of 50-6 and posted an overall record of 188-36 during his prep career.

Brock competed for the Vikings in football, basketball and track. It was on he gridiron where Brock made a name. He was instrumental in helping the Vikings to a record-setting season in 2018 with 52 receptions for 1,010 yards, a 19.4 yard per catch average, and 8 touchdown catches.
